John George MAHANY
  • Born: April 9, 1849, New York
  • Marriage: Jennie Melvina ALLEN
  • Died: March 31, 1925, Cleveland, Cuyahoga, Ohio, USA at age 75 1
  • Buried: April 3, 1925, Cleveland, Ohio - Knollwood Cemetery

picture

John married Jennie Melvina ALLEN, daughter of Unknown and Unknown. (Jennie Melvina ALLEN was born on April 27, 1852 in Milwaukee, Milwaukee, Wisconsin, USA, died on June 24, 1941 in Cleveland, Cuyahoga, Ohio, USA 2 and was buried on June 27, 1941 in Cleveland, Ohio - Knollwood Cemetery.)

Notes: Mahany-John G., of 3114 Bridge avenue, husband of Jennie (nee Allen), and father of Walter, Alfred, Arthur, Mrs. Catherine Van Keuren, Mrs. A. C. Meyers, Mrs. P. A. McKenzie, Mrs. Quito, Erthal, and grandfather, suddenly Tuesday, March 31, age 76. Funeral April 3 from residence of his daughter, Mrs. A. C. Meyers, 1977 W. 54th street, at 2 p. m. Member of Ohio. City Lodge No. 237, B. of R. T.

    Id#: 0224397 Name: Mahany, Jennie M. Date: Jun 26 1941 Source: Source unknown; Cleveland Necrology File, Reel #054. Notes: Mahany: Jennie M. (nee Allen), beloved wife of the late John G., mother of Alfred W., Kathrine E. Van Keuren of Washington, D. C., Lucy B. Meyers, Elizabeth Fitzgerald, and Quito B. French of Bay Village, and the late Walter R. of Meadville, Pa., and Arthur K., grandmother of Arnold Van Keuren, Ronald Mahany, Dorothy Poe, John Erthal, and great-grandmother. Friends received at Corrigan Funeral Home, Lorain ave. at W. 148 st., where services will be held Friday, June 27, at 2 p. m. Interment Knollwood Cemetery.
